See LICENSE.TXT for details. 7 // 8 //===----------------------------------------------------------------------===// 9 /// 10 /// \file 11 /// \brief Provides definitions for the various language-specific address 12 /// spaces. 13 /// 14 //===----------------------------------------------------------------------===// 15 16 #ifndef LLVM_CLANG_BASIC_ADDRESSSPACES_H 17 #define LLVM_CLANG_BASIC_ADDRESSSPACES_H 18 19 namespace clang { 20 21 namespace LangAS { 22 23 /// \brief Defines the address space values used by the address space qualifier 24 /// of QualType. 25 /// 26 enum ID { 27 // The default value 0 is the value used in QualType for the the situation 28 // where there is no address space qualifier. For most languages, this also 29 // corresponds to the situation where there is no address space qualifier in 30 // the source code, except for OpenCL, where the address space value 0 in 31 // QualType represents private address space in OpenCL source code. 32 Default = 0, 33 34 // OpenCL specific address spaces. 35 opencl_global, 36 opencl_local, 37 opencl_constant, 38 opencl_generic, 39 40 // CUDA specific address spaces. 41 cuda_device, 42 cuda_constant, 43 cuda_shared, 44 45 // This denotes the count of language-specific address spaces and also 46 // the offset added to the target-specific address spaces, which are usually 47 // specified by address space attributes __attribute__(address_space(n))). 48 Count 49 }; 50 51 /// The type of a lookup table which maps from language-specific address spaces 52 /// to target-specific ones. 53 typedef unsigned Map[Count]; 54 55 } 56 57 } 58 59 #endif 60
